How to play Chicken Flip

The main goal of the game is to help your chicken fall down hills, jump over objects, and land on its rear legs. To jump, press D or the right arrow key. To slow down, press A or the left arrow key. The obstacles get harder as you go, so you have to be more precise and time your moves better. Find coins spread out in the world to get new skins, upgrades, and one-of-a-kind things.

Chicken Flip Tips

  • Watch the time you jump. If you jump too early or too late, the chicken will likely break. Look at the situation before you act.
  • Pay attention to the slope of the ground. In Chicken Flip, the ground often has curves that you wouldn't expect. If the slope is too steep, you'll have to jump farther. If the slope is going up, you should slow down to keep your balance before you jump.
  • Slowing down is fine; don't just keep jumping. Slow down when you come across a tricky slope or obstacle to keep your balance and fall more accurately.
  • First go for easy coins, then harder ones: It's often harder to get coins that are put on the edge of the road. Start by collecting easy coins to unlock skins. Once you know how to play, try longer jumps to get coins that are harder to get.
